Address of training base of Xinjiang Armed Police Corps

Changji city West Outer Ring North Road. The training base is a place specially used by the Armed Police for skill training. The training base of Xinjiang Armed Police Corps is located in North West Outer Ring Road, changji city. The armed police force is the Chinese people's armed police force. People's Republic of China (PRC)'s armed forces are mainly responsible for domestic security.